2. Cual es la estructura de una BD ?
El esquema es la definición de la estructura de la
base de datos y principalmente almacena los
siguientes datos:
El nombre de cada tabla
El nombre de cada columna
El tipo de dato de cada columna
La tabla a la que pertenece cada columna
3. Cual es la diferencia entre una BD y un
SGBD ?
Una base de datos es un conjunto de datos no
redundantes, almacenados en un soporte
informático, organizados de forma independiente
de su utilización y accesibles simultáneamente
por distintos usuarios y aplicaciones
un sistema de gestión de base de datos (SGBD)
es el conjunto de programas que permiten
definir, manipular y utilizar la información que
contienen las bases de datos, realizar todas las
tareas de administración necesarias para
mantenerlas operativas, mantener su integridad,
confidencialidad y seguridad. Una BD nunca se
accede o manipula directamente sino a través
del SGBD. Se puede considerar al SGBD como
el interfaz entre el usuario y la BD.
4. Cuales son las diferencias entre una hoja de
calculo y un SGBD?
Una hoja de cálculo es un programa que
permite manipular datos numéricos y
alfanuméricos dispuestos en forma de
tablas, Habitualmente es posible realizar
cálculos complejos con fórmulas y
funciones y dibujar distintos tipos de
gráficas
El Objetivo primordial de un SGBD es
proporcionar un entorno que sea a la vez
conveniente y eficiente para ser utilizado
al extraer y almacenar información de la
base de datos.
5. Que es una BD relacional ?
Una base de datos relacional es una base de datos
que cumple con el modelo relacional, el cual es el
modelo más utilizado en la actualidad para
implementar bases de datos ya planificadas. Permiten
establecer interconexiones (relaciones) entre los
datos (que están guardados en tablas), y a través de
dichas conexiones relacionar los datos de ambas
tablas, de ahí proviene su nombre: "Modelo
Relacional". Tras ser postuladas sus bases en 1970 por
Edgar Frank Codd, de los laboratorios IBM en San
José (California), no tardó en consolidarse como un
nuevo paradigma en los modelos de base de datos.[1]
6. Que pasos tiene el proceso de diseño
de una BD ?
Determinar la finalidad de la base de datos:
Esto le ayudará a estar preparado para los demás
pasos.
Buscar y organizar la información necesaria:
Reúna todos los tipos de información que desee
registrar en la base de datos, como los nombres de
productos o los números de pedidos.
Dividir la información en tablas: Divida los
elementos de información en entidades o temas
principales, como Productos o Pedidos. Cada tema
pasará a ser una tabla.
Convertir los elementos de información en
columnas: Decida qué información desea almacenar
en cada tabla. Cada elemento se convertirá en un
campo y se mostrará como una columna en la tabla.
Por ejemplo, una tabla Empleados podría incluir
campos como Apellido y Fecha de contratación.
7. Especificar claves principales: Elija la clave principal
de cada tabla. La clave principal es una columna que se
utiliza para identificar inequívocamente cada fila, como
Id. de producto o Id. de pedido.
Definir relaciones entre las tablas: Examine cada
tabla y decida cómo se relacionan los datos de una
tabla con las demás tablas. Agregue campos a las
tablas o cree nuevas tablas para clarificar las relaciones
según sea necesario.
Ajustar el diseño: Analice el diseño para detectar
errores. Cree las tablas y agregue algunos registros con
datos de ejemplo. Compruebe si puede obtener los
resultados previstos de las tablas. Realice los ajustes
necesarios en el diseño.
Aplicar las reglas de normalización: Aplique reglas de
normalización de los datos para comprobar si las tablas
están estructuradas correctamente. Realice los ajustes
necesarios en las tablas.
8. Cuales son las operaciones básicas que se
pueden realizar en una BD ?
Las operaciones que vamos a ver están basadas en el
algebra relacional. Los operandos de de cada operación lo
constituyen una o varias tablas y el resultado es una nueva
tabla. Dentro de las operaciones básicas tenemos las
operaciones unarias (se utiliza una sola tabla) y las
operaciones binarias (se utilizan dos tablas).
Operaciones unarias Selección: Mediante esta operación se
obtiene un conjunto de filas con todas las columnas de la
tabla. Se seleccionan determinadas filas incluyendo una
condición.
Se utilizan los operadores booleanos "and" (Y)," or" (O), "not"
(NO).
Operaciones binarias Unión: Esta operación solo se puede
hacer si las tablas tienes las mismas columnas, es decir, por
ejemplo si tuviéramos una tabla llamada empleados2 con las
mismas columnas tan solo tendríamos que añadir las filas de
ambas tablas en una única tabla.
9.
10. FORMULARIOS
Los formularios son un tipo de objeto de
Access que pueden utilizarse para diferentes
fines, aunque una de sus utilidades
principales es la creación de diseños
personalizados para la entrada y
visualización de datos de las tablas. La
mayor parte de la información de un
formulario proviene de los registros
originales de una tabla, aunque normalmente
existen algunos otros elementos que forman
parte del diseño mismo del formulario y no
pueden ser modificados mientras no se
cambie el diseño. Es el caso, por ejemplo, de
elementos gráficos o de texto que hayan
sido añadidos para identificar la finalidad o
propiedad de formulario, o simplemente
como elementos decorativos, como texto
explicativo, un logotipo de la empresa, líneas
y demás objetos de dibujo.
11. Tablas y relaciones
Para almacenar los datos, cree una tabla para cada tipo de
información de la que hace el seguimiento. Para reunir los
datos de varias tablas en una consulta, formulario, informe
o página de acceso a datos, defina relaciones entre las
tablas.
La información de clientes que antes se
guardaba en una lista de correo ahora reside
en la tabla Clientes.
La información de pedidos que antes se
guardaba en una hoja de cálculo ahora
reside en la tabla Pedidos.
Un Id. exclusivo, como un Id. de cliente,
permite distinguir los registros de una tabla.
Si se agrega el campo de Id. exclusivo de
una tabla a otra tabla y después se define
una relación, Microsoft Access puede cotejar
los registros relacionados de ambas tablas
de manera que se puedan combinar en un
formulario, un informe o una consulta.
12. Consultas
Para buscar y recuperar tan sólo los
datos que cumplen las condiciones
especificadas, incluyendo datos de
varias tablas, cree una consulta. Una
consulta puede también actualizar o
eliminar varios registros al mismo
tiempo, y realizar cálculos predefinidos
o personalizados en los datos.
Esta consulta tiene acceso a tablas
distintas para recuperar la información
de Id. de pedido, fecha de entrega,
nombre de la organización y ciudad
para los clientes de Londres cuyos
pedidos se entregaron en el mes de
abril.